The Opportunity:

At Avantor, we are committed to powering science at every step through our products and services that drive successful results with our customers in the Bioscience Production end markets. This role within the Global Communications & Brand team will build strategic events strategy and support integrated marketing communications campaigns for the Bioscience Production Segment (BPS).

The Integrated Marketing Communications Strategic Events Manager will lead the execution of the business event channel strategy. This role will be responsible for defining and driving the industry event strategy as a key channel within our integrated downstream marketing approach.

In close collaboration with strategic marketing, commercial, and communications teams, this individual will ensure our event presence aligns with customer priorities, business goals, and brand positioning. This includes developing and managing integrated marketing communications plans, overseeing key deliverables, and tracking, monitoring, and reporting on the performance of event-related commercial activities and communications.

The role manages a budget of nearly $1 million and ensures consistent brand experience across all events, serving as a key IMC partner for this high-impact, highly visible channel.

What we're looking for

  • Education: Bachelor's degree required (Marketing, Communications, Business, Sciences)

  • Experience: 10 years of events experience preferred for management, marketing, communications, or related agency experience with a successful track record in event organization, coordination and execution

  • Experience working with biotechnology, pharma, life sciences, or advanced technology businesses/products strongly preferred

  • Global experience is a plus

  • Practical hands-on event experience required (translate strategies into concrete actions and tactics)

  • Strong organizational & project management skills within a matrix organization

  • Solid business acumen and understanding of how various event formats best achieve business and corporate objectives

  • Strong ability to build productive relationships and lead development of events planning protocols and execution through interactions and partnership with diverse internal and external business partners, including company senior leadership across a variety of functions and geographies.

  • Highly organized self-starter with enthusiasm for creative work and ability to handle simultaneous projects

  • Excellent written and verbal communications skills plus a highly energetic personality

  • Operates with a proactive mindset and be geared toward collaborative problem-solving

  • Amenable to ambiguity and able to see past today; can adjust to meet market demands and business realities with creativity

  • Passionate about creating best-in-class brand experiences and keen on continuous improvement

  • Travel internationally and domestically 10-15%

How you will thrive and create an impact

  • Develop and lead the integrated strategy for industry events, aligning with bioscience production segment goals and commercial/marketing objectives.

  • Define event selection criteria, target audience strategy, and success metrics.

  • Collaborate with the Shows & Events Center of Excellence (COE), the execution arm, for effective event execution.

  • Lead cross-functional planning sessions with sales, product management, and commercial leaders.

  • Integrate event planning with campaign calendars and broader marketing initiatives.

  • Drive pre-, during-, and post-event engagement strategies across digital, content, and brand teams.

  • Identify opportunities to enhance event impact through thought leadership, audience targeting, and data capture.

  • Develop project plans to deliver key event milestones and manage all related tactical activities.

  • Prepare executive and stakeholder briefings and ensure alignment on strategic and execution goals.

  • Partner with internal teams and external agencies to create event content, assets, and sales enablement tools.

  • Ensure alignment with Strategic Marketing to incorporate business inputs into event messaging.

  • Oversee budget planning and management aligned to event priorities and deliverables.

  • Ensure compliance with internal event processes for cost-effective planning and execution.

  • Manage lead generation activities and post-event communications in collaboration with sales and lead management teams.

  • Track and analyze event performance using surveys, metrics, and reporting tools.
